GUWAHATI: The NTPC North East Zone Open Archery Tournament is set to begin on Saturday at Nehru Stadium in Guwahati. Organized by the Archery Association of Assam (AAA), the two-day event aims to provide a platform for archers from the region to showcase their talent.

Around 140 archers from across the Northeast will participate in the tournament, which features competitions in both Recurve and Compound categories. The Recurve events will take place on Saturday, followed by the Compound competitions on Sunday.

Speaking at a press conference, AAA Secretary Jayanta Boro highlighted the significance of the event. “The Northeast has produced exceptional archery talent, and this tournament will help elevate the sport while giving young athletes a chance to shine,” he said.

Boro also announced the cash prizes for the winners: Rs 20,000 for first place, Rs 15,000 for second, Rs 10,000 for third, and Rs 5,000 for fourth. The championship aligns with the Khelo India programme’s mission to identify and nurture talent at grassroots level.
